Etymology[edit]

Variant of McCullough or McColl.

Proper noun[edit]

McCalla (countable and uncountable, plural McCallas)

  1. A surname from Irish.
  2. A census-designated place in Jefferson County, Alabama, United States.

Statistics[edit]

  • According to the 2010 United States Census, McCalla is the 9745th most common surname in the United States, belonging to 3326 individuals. McCalla is most common among White (51.32%) and Black/African American (42.24%) individuals.
